Notable personal detailsLisa Murray Madigan is an American lawyer and politician who served as Attorney General of Illinois from 2003 to 2019, and previously served in the Illinois Senate (17th district) from 1999 to 2003. After leaving public office, she joined Kirkland & Ellis LLP as a litigation partner focused on investigations, regulatory matters, and litigation. She earned a B.A. from Georgetown University and a J.D. from Loyola University Chicago School of Law.

Positions
Economy & Taxes
Lisa Madigan publicly declined to endorse or reject a proposed state income tax increase. She said the state should tighten its own belt before asking taxpayers for more money.
Healthcare
Lisa Madigan criticized a Massachusetts-style universal coverage mandate for Illinois, saying the state could not afford it and that Medicaid bills were already delayed. She also supported healthcare consumer protections, including efforts against misleading insurance products and proposals to hold hospitals accountable for charity care and billing practices.

Immigration & Border
Lisa Madigan backed legal challenges to the Trump administration’s travel ban and took actions to protect immigrants and Dreamers from federal enforcement efforts. She also opposed using state and local law enforcement for immigration enforcement and supported sanctuary-style cooperation limits to preserve trust with immigrant communities.
Abortion & Reproductive Rights
Lisa Madigan publicly opposed efforts to defund Planned Parenthood and argued that restricting funding to providers because they provide abortion services is unconstitutional. She also backed litigation to preserve no-cost contraceptive coverage, saying health care decisions should be made by a woman and her doctor, not an employer or the government.
Climate & Energy
Lisa Madigan supported legal efforts to uphold Illinois clean-power policy and renewable energy programs. She also joined Illinois officials in backing the Paris climate framework and continued commitment to fight climate change.
Public Safety & Guns
Lisa Madigan has supported handgun bans, large-capacity magazine bans, and other reasonable firearm restrictions as measures to protect public safety and reduce gun violence. She has also backed police accountability reforms requiring officers to document when they point firearms at people.
